After almost two-years of pause, the Computational Neuroscience Initiative Basel organized their first in-person seminar with Prof. Adrienne Fairhall (University of Washington). The hybrid event was attended by a broad audience from the Biozentrum, IOB, and FMI. CNIB events are traditionally organized by students and post-docs and include a lecture (“Rich representations in dopamine” in this case) and chalk-talk style workshop.
